House Panel Passes Bills to Cut Academic Homeland-Security Programs and to Give Endowments Level FundsBy KELLY FIELD Washington
The U.S. House of Representatives Appropriations Committee approved two bills on Tuesday that would cut spending on homeland-security scholarships and research centers by 9 percent, and provide flat funds for the arts and humanities endowments.
